The Pilates Academy International, Pilates on Fifth’s Pilates teacher training program, is dedicated to training competent and confident instructors in the Pilates method. The program prepares you for teaching well-rounded, inspiring Pilates mat classes and personalized lessons for all body types on all the Pilates equipment including the Reformer, Cadillac, Chairs and Barrels. The Core Curriculum
All courses at the Pilates Academy International will focus on the following:
- Fundamental execution of each exercise
- Anatomy and biomechanics of each exercise
- Exercise modification skills
- Cueing and correcting skills
- Workout design skills
- Transition skills
Pilates and fitness enthusiasts can be trained to teach on the following Pilates equipment:
- Mat — including small props
- Reformer
- Cadillac — also called the “Trap Table”
- Chair
- Anatomy, Biomechanics, and Posture Analysis
- We also offer courses in Special Conditions and a variety of workshops using various Pilates props and on relevant fitness/medical related topics to prepare you to teach a wide variety of clients.

HOW you teach is just as important as WHAT you teach!
A great Pilates instructor must have five essential skills:
Solid understanding of anatomy, biomechanics and postural issues
Strong command of the Pilates exercise repertoire
Ability to see the need for modifications and adjust accordingly
Ability to progress and challenge clients safely and effectively
Ability to inspire and motivate clients to reach their fitness goals
